Defining Your Specific Requirements

The foundation of any successful arrangement lies in a clear definition of needs. Beyond the basic necessity of a bed, consider the specific functionalities and atmosphere required. Are you hosting a brainstorming session that requires a large conference table, or do you need a quiet room for focused remote work? Identifying these details early ensures the space aligns with its intended purpose, preventing disruptions and fostering productivity.

Capacity and Layout Considerations

Physical space is a primary constraint that dictates feasibility. Accurately counting attendees and considering their interaction is crucial. Will participants need to collaborate closely around a central point, or will they be working independently in a shared area? Evaluating the layout—such as theater style, classroom setup, or lounge configuration—ensures the room facilitates the desired interaction and movement without feeling cramped or underutilized.

The Role of Technology and Amenities

Modern expectations extend beyond four walls and a ceiling; they encompass the infrastructure within them. A robust room request must account for reliable high-speed internet, accessible power outlets, and compatibility with existing audiovisual systems. The presence of these amenities can be the difference between a smooth presentation and a technical disaster, making them non-negotiable components of the planning phase.

High-definition display systems for presentations.

Integrated sound equipment for clear audio.

Video conferencing capabilities for hybrid meetings.

Climate control for maintaining comfort.

Strategic Booking and Timing

Securing the ideal room often requires strategic timing, especially in high-demand environments such as hotels or conference centers. Peak seasons and major events can limit availability and increase costs. Submitting your request well in advance provides a wider selection of suitable spaces and more favorable pricing. It also allows for necessary negotiations regarding duration, setup times, and potential extensions.

Clarifying Policies and Costs

Transparency regarding financial terms and establishment policies is vital to avoid unexpected complications. A thorough request should seek clarity on cancellation fees, deposit requirements, and any restrictions on food or beverage services. Understanding these conditions upfront protects all parties involved and establishes a professional foundation for the arrangement.

Communication and Confirmation

Once the specifics are defined, clear communication with the venue or service provider is the final critical step. This interaction is an opportunity to confirm details, ask probing questions, and ensure mutual understanding. Obtaining a written confirmation, whether via email or a formal contract, serves as a definitive record of the agreement and protects against misunderstandings or changes down the line.
